Kings Park Commack Rolls Over Ward Melville in 6-1 Victory

Published

on

HAUPPAUGE, N.Y. — Senior Ronald Kemly scored twice and added an assist to lead Kings Park Commack (13-4-0) to a 6-1 victory over Ward Melville (4-12-0-1) on Wednesday night.

Senior Jesse Lemza, the Knights captain, found the back of the net once and added two assists.

Senior Brian Prange scored the game-winning, power-play goal for KPC.

Senior Jacob Dufresne picked up his 8th straight win of the campaign for the Knights.

Senior Luke Tannenbaum made his 11th start of the season in goal for the Patriots.

Senior Anthony Cerulli scored a power play goal to give Ward Melville a 1-0 lead at 4:35 of the 1st period.

Lemza scored his 25th of the season to tie the game at 3:59 of the 1st period.

Prange gave Kings Park Commack a 2-1 lead with his power-play goal at 14:07 of the 2nd period.

Kemly netted his first of the night at 10:29 in the second stanza. Senior Francis Justinic helped force a turnover before moving the puck to a streaking Kemly, who went forehand-backhand on the breakaway.

Junior Connor Cocco went coast-to-coast, scoring a highlight reel goal at 5:36 of the 2nd period to make it 4-1 KPC.

Kemly netted his 16th of the season with 5:18 left in the middle frame. Lemza came in 2-on-1 and slid it to Kemly for a back door, tap-in goal.

Not to be outdone, Senior John Coyle went into his bag of tricks capped the scoring at 8:36 of the 3rd period to make it 6-1.

Upcoming Schedule

The Ward Melville Patriots (4-12-0-1) are back in action on Monday, January 27 at 9:40 p.m. when they face off against the West Islip Lions (3-13-1-0). The Lions defeated the Patriots 4-3 in overtime back in November, but need a regulation victory to keep their playoff hopes alive.

The Lions are two points out of a playoff spot, but could sneak in with regulation wins against the Patriots and Connetquot/ Sayville T-Birds respectively.

The Kings Park/ Commack Knights (13-4) will square off against the Smithtown/ Hauppauge Bulls (16-1) on Wednesday, January 29 at 7:50 pm. The Knights fell 4-1 to the Bulls on November 11.

With Sachem closing in on KPC in the standings, the Knights will need to find a way to defeat either the Bulls or the Friars, and survive their last meeting against the Northport/ Huntington Tigers to secure the #3 seed.
